Types of Loan EMIs You Can Pay on PayZapp

PayZapp partners with banks and NBFCs to let you manage all kinds of Loans on one platform. You can repay EMIs for:

  • Personal Loans
  • Home Loans
  • Gold Loans
  • Business Loans
  • Car Loans
  • Two-wheeler Loans
  • Education Loans
  • Consumer Durable Loans

If you are servicing multiple Loans, PayZapp allows you to link each account and handle every HDFC Bank Loan payment or other lender repayments seamlessly.

How to Pay a Loan Online with PayZapp?

Making your Loan payment online is simple:

  • Download PayZapp and register with your mobile number.
  • Complete your KYC before proceeding.
  • Under ‘Accounts & Cards,’ add your preferred repayment method such as Debit Card, Credit Card, UPI ID, or PayZapp wallet.
  • Navigate to the ‘Bills & Recharges’ section and select ‘Loan’ under ‘Financial Services.’
  • Choose your Loan provider from the list or search for it, then enter your Loan account number.
  • Review the displayed EMI details and confirm payment through your chosen mode.
  • Receive instant confirmation on-screen along with a notification of successful online Loan repayment.
